• Home
  • Raw
  • Download

Lines Matching refs:argc

60 static int install_app(TransportType t, const char* serial, int argc, const char** argv);
61 static int install_multiple_app(TransportType t, const char* serial, int argc, const char** argv);
62 static int uninstall_app(TransportType t, const char* serial, int argc, const char** argv);
63 static int install_app_legacy(TransportType t, const char* serial, int argc, const char** argv);
64 static int uninstall_app_legacy(TransportType t, const char* serial, int argc, const char** argv);
713 static int adb_shell(int argc, const char** argv) { in adb_shell() argument
731 --argc; in adb_shell()
735 while (argc) { in adb_shell()
737 if (argc < 2 || !(strlen(argv[1]) == 1 || strcmp(argv[1], "none") == 0)) { in adb_shell()
742 argc -= 2; in adb_shell()
752 --argc; in adb_shell()
756 --argc; in adb_shell()
761 --argc; in adb_shell()
807 if (argc) { in adb_shell()
809 command = android::base::Join(std::vector<const char*>(argv, argv + argc), ' '); in adb_shell()
983 static int ppp(int argc, const char** argv) { in ppp() argument
988 if (argc < 2) { in ppp()
1015 ppp_args = (const char **) alloca(sizeof(char *) * argc + 1); in ppp()
1017 for (i = 2 ; i < argc ; i++) { in ppp()
1173 static int logcat(TransportType transport, const char* serial, int argc, const char** argv) { in logcat() argument
1183 --argc; in logcat()
1185 while (argc-- > 0) { in logcat()
1216 static int backup(int argc, const char** argv) { in backup() argument
1220 for (int i = 1; i < argc; i++) { in backup()
1222 if (i == argc-1) { in backup()
1227 for (int j = i+2; j <= argc; ) { in backup()
1230 argc -= 2; in backup()
1231 argv[argc] = NULL; in backup()
1237 if (argc < 2) { in backup()
1250 --argc; in backup()
1252 while (argc-- > 0) { in backup()
1275 static int restore(int argc, const char** argv) { in restore() argument
1276 if (argc != 2) return usage(); in restore()
1433 int adb_commandline(int argc, const char **argv) { in adb_commandline() argument
1473 while (argc > 0) { in adb_commandline()
1482 if (argc < 2) return usage(); in adb_commandline()
1484 argc--; in adb_commandline()
1494 if (argc < 2) return usage(); in adb_commandline()
1496 argc--; in adb_commandline()
1510 if (argc < 2 || argv[0][2] != '\0') return usage(); in adb_commandline()
1512 argc--; in adb_commandline()
1524 if (argc < 2) return usage(); in adb_commandline()
1526 argc--; in adb_commandline()
1535 if (argc < 2) return usage(); in adb_commandline()
1537 argc--; in adb_commandline()
1559 argc--; in adb_commandline()
1587 if (argc == 0) { in adb_commandline()
1601 if (argc == 1) { in adb_commandline()
1606 argc--; in adb_commandline()
1613 if (argc < 2) { in adb_commandline()
1615 } else if (argc == 2 && !strcmp(argv[1], "-l")) { in adb_commandline()
1627 if (argc != 2) { in adb_commandline()
1636 if (argc > 2) { in adb_commandline()
1642 (argc == 2) ? argv[1] : ""); in adb_commandline()
1646 return adb_send_emulator_command(argc, argv, serial); in adb_commandline()
1649 return adb_shell(argc, argv); in adb_commandline()
1656 argc -= 2; in adb_commandline()
1658 while (argc-- > 0) { in adb_commandline()
1700 if (argc != 2) return usage(); in adb_commandline()
1707 else if (!strcmp(argv[0], "tcpip") && argc > 1) { in adb_commandline()
1719 } else if (argc > 1) { in adb_commandline()
1729 return bugreport.DoIt(transport_type, serial, argc, argv); in adb_commandline()
1733 --argc; in adb_commandline()
1734 if (argc < 1) return usage(); in adb_commandline()
1754 if (argc != 1) return usage(); in adb_commandline()
1757 if (argc != 1) return usage(); in adb_commandline()
1761 if (argc != 2) return usage(); in adb_commandline()
1765 if (argc != 3) return usage(); in adb_commandline()
1769 if (argc != 2) return usage(); in adb_commandline()
1777 if (argc != 2) return usage(); in adb_commandline()
1785 parse_push_pull_args(&argv[1], argc - 1, &srcs, &dst, &copy_attrs); in adb_commandline()
1794 parse_push_pull_args(&argv[1], argc - 1, &srcs, &dst, &copy_attrs); in adb_commandline()
1799 if (argc < 2) return usage(); in adb_commandline()
1808 return install_app(transport_type, serial, argc, argv); in adb_commandline()
1810 return install_app_legacy(transport_type, serial, argc, argv); in adb_commandline()
1813 if (argc < 2) return usage(); in adb_commandline()
1814 return install_multiple_app(transport_type, serial, argc, argv); in adb_commandline()
1817 if (argc < 2) return usage(); in adb_commandline()
1826 return uninstall_app(transport_type, serial, argc, argv); in adb_commandline()
1828 return uninstall_app_legacy(transport_type, serial, argc, argv); in adb_commandline()
1833 if (argc < 2) { in adb_commandline()
1836 } else if (argc >= 2 && strcmp(argv[1], "-l") == 0) { in adb_commandline()
1838 if (argc == 3) { in adb_commandline()
1843 } else if (argc == 2) { in adb_commandline()
1884 return logcat(transport_type, serial, argc, argv); in adb_commandline()
1887 return ppp(argc, argv); in adb_commandline()
1898 return backup(argc, argv); in adb_commandline()
1901 return restore(argc, argv); in adb_commandline()
1904 if (argc < 2) return usage(); in adb_commandline()
1937 if (argc == 1) { in adb_commandline()
1939 } else if (argc == 2 && !strcmp(argv[1], "device")) { in adb_commandline()
1950 static int uninstall_app(TransportType transport, const char* serial, int argc, const char** argv) { in uninstall_app() argument
1953 while (argc-- > 0) { in uninstall_app()
1969 static int install_app(TransportType transport, const char* serial, int argc, const char** argv) { in install_app() argument
1971 const char* file = argv[argc - 1]; in install_app()
1998 while (argc-- > 1) { in install_app()
2028 static int install_multiple_app(TransportType transport, const char* serial, int argc, in install_multiple_app() argument
2038 for (i = argc - 1; i >= 0; i--) { in install_multiple_app()
2092 for (i = first_apk; i < argc; i++) { in install_multiple_app()
2157 static int pm_command(TransportType transport, const char* serial, int argc, const char** argv) { in pm_command() argument
2160 while (argc-- > 0) { in pm_command()
2167 static int uninstall_app_legacy(TransportType transport, const char* serial, int argc, const char**… in uninstall_app_legacy() argument
2171 for (i = 1; i < argc; i++) { in uninstall_app_legacy()
2183 return pm_command(transport, serial, argc, argv); in uninstall_app_legacy()
2191 static int install_app_legacy(TransportType transport, const char* serial, int argc, const char** a… in install_app_legacy() argument
2198 for (i = 1; i < argc; i++) { in install_app_legacy()
2207 for (i = argc - 1; i >= 0; i--) { in install_app_legacy()
2232 result = pm_command(transport, serial, argc, argv); in install_app_legacy()